Orell Füssli takes over the teaching materials publisher Hep

Orell Füssli acquires a majority stake in Swiss teaching materials publisher Hep. The move makes Orell Füssli the largest private Swiss publisher of learning media. The company speaks of a "significant expansion of the portfolio in an attractive market".

Orell FüssliHep will be continued as an independent publishing house at the Berne site by the existing management team, Orell Füssli announced on Wednesday. According to the information, the company generated sales of around 10 million Swiss francs in 2021 with its 45 employees. By comparison, Orell Füssli sales in 2021 amounted to a good 210 million Swiss francs.

Improved profitability expected

The acquisition is also intended above all to make Orell Füssli more profitable. The industrial and commercial group expects Hep to make a positive contribution to operating profit (EBIT) already in the current year.

Orell Füssli therefore now expects the EBIT margin for 2022 to be at the previous year's level, when it was 7.3%. In March, when presenting the annual figures for 2021, the Group still expected profitability to be slightly below the previous year's level. (SDA)
